10 Things You Should Do In An Accident

Gurovich Law GroupDecember 4, 20255 min read

Auto accidents can be traumatizing and overwhelming. It is essential to know what to do when you are in a car accident to ensure your safety, the safety of others involved, and protect your legal rights.

Here are ten things you should do when an auto accident occurs:

1. Stay Calm

The first thing you need to do is stay calm. Do not panic, take deep breaths, and try to assess the situation as objectively as possible.

2. Check For Injuries

Check yourself and others in your vehicle for any injuries. Call 911 immediately if there are severe injuries or fatalities.

3. Move To A Safe Place

If you can move your car safely, move it to the side of the road or any designated area. If not, put on the hazard lights and wait for assistance.

4. Call The Police

Even if there are no severe injuries, it is essential to call the police. They will document the accident and provide necessary legal proof.

5. Exchange Information

Exchange important information with the other driver, including their name, phone number, and insurance company details. If there are witnesses, take their information as well.

6. Take Pictures

If possible, take pictures of the damage sustained by both vehicles, the scene of the accident, and your injuries. Take photos and video of the scene as well as vehicles and witnesses located immediately nearby.

7. Do Not Admit Fault

Avoid making statements that could be interpreted as admitting fault. Let the investigation determine responsibility.

8. Seek Medical Attention

Even if you feel okay, it is crucial to see a doctor immediately after the accident. Some injuries may not show up right away.

9. Keep Accurate Records

Keep accurate records of everything related to the accident, including medical bills, car repairs, and any lost wages.

10. Seek Legal Advice

If you were injured in the accident, seek legal advice from a personal injury lawyer. Do not open claims until you have spoken to your attorney about your rights and options.
